Skip to main content

Designing a website doesn’t always have to be an expensive endeavor. Whether you’re starting a blog, launching a portfolio, or building a small business website, there are plenty of free tools and platforms that allow you to design a website without breaking the bank. In this guide, we’ll walk you through how to design a website for free and give you the tools to get started.

1. Choose the Right Website Builder

To get started, you’ll need a website builder that offers free plans. There are several platforms that provide free website-building tools with easy-to-use interfaces, even for beginners. Some popular website builders that offer free plans include:

  • Wix: Offers a drag-and-drop builder with customizable templates, perfect for beginners.
  • Weebly: Another user-friendly platform with free options for building websites and e-commerce stores.
  • WordPress.com: A powerful option for bloggers and content creators, with free hosting and themes.
  • Google Sites: A simple, straightforward option for creating basic websites without any cost.

Now that you’ve chosen your website builder, it’s time to think about your design. Let’s dive into how you can personalize your website with free templates.

2. Select a Free Template or Theme

Most website builders offer a variety of free templates or themes to choose from. These templates are pre-designed layouts that you can customize to suit your needs. When selecting a template:

  • Choose a template that aligns with your goals: For example, if you’re creating an online portfolio, look for a template designed to showcase your work. If you’re starting a blog, pick a template with easy navigation and clean design.
  • Ensure it’s mobile-friendly: More users access websites from their mobile devices, so make sure your template is responsive and looks great on smartphones and tablets.

After choosing a template, it’s time to personalize it and make the design truly yours. Let’s look at how you can customize your website for free.

3. Customize Your Website Design

Once you’ve picked your template, you’ll want to customize it to reflect your brand or personal style. Many free website builders allow you to change basic elements like colors, fonts, images, and logos. Here’s how you can personalize your site:

  • Update the colors and fonts: Make sure your site reflects your personal or business brand by choosing colors and fonts that align with your identity.
  • Add your own images: Swap out the stock images with your own photos. Many platforms also offer free image libraries, such as Unsplash or Pexels, for high-quality photos.
  • Upload your logo: If you have a logo, add it to your site for a more professional appearance. If not, use free logo-making tools like Canva or Hatchful to create one.

Now that your website is beginning to take shape, let’s talk about adding important features like pages and content.

4. Add Essential Pages and Content

A great website isn’t just about design—it’s about content. To make sure your website is functional, you’ll need to add essential pages and fill them with relevant content. Here are some pages you might consider adding:

  • Home Page: Introduce visitors to who you are or what your business offers.
  • About Page: Share information about you or your company, your mission, and your values.
  • Contact Page: Provide a way for people to reach you, whether through a contact form or email address.
  • Blog Page (optional): If you’re planning to write articles, add a blog page to keep your audience engaged.

Fill these pages with clear, concise content. If you’re unsure about what to write, consider using free tools like Hemingway Editor or Grammarly to help with writing and editing.

With your content in place, it’s time to make sure your website is easy to find. Let’s look at how to make your website SEO-friendly.

5. Optimize Your Website for SEO

Search Engine Optimization (SEO) helps your website rank higher on Google, making it easier for potential visitors to find you. Here are some simple steps to improve your site’s SEO for free:

  • Use SEO-friendly titles and descriptions: Each page should have a clear and descriptive title and meta description. For example, if you have a photography website, your homepage title might be “John Doe Photography – Professional Portraits.”
  • Add keywords: Think about the words people might search for when looking for your website. Incorporate these keywords naturally into your headings, content, and image alt-text.
  • Set up Google Analytics: Google Analytics is a free tool that helps you track website traffic and understand user behavior. It’s an essential tool for monitoring your site’s performance.

Transition: With SEO in place, it’s time to focus on making your website live and promoting it.

6. Publish and Promote Your Website

Once you’ve customized your website and optimized it for SEO, it’s time to go live! Publishing your website on most platforms is easy and can be done with just a few clicks.

  • Check everything before publishing: Review your site on both desktop and mobile to ensure it looks good and functions properly.
  • Promote your website: Share your new website on your social media platforms, through email, and with friends or colleagues to get the word out. You can also submit your site to search engines like Google for indexing.

You’ve now designed a website for free—congratulations! But how can you keep improving and maintaining it?

7. Maintain and Update Your Website Regularly

Even though you’ve designed your website for free, the work doesn’t stop there. Regularly updating your site with fresh content, blog posts, or new features will keep it relevant and engaging for visitors. Some simple maintenance tips include:

  • Post new content regularly: If you have a blog or a news section, keep it updated with fresh articles.
  • Check for broken links: Ensure that all links on your site work properly to avoid frustrating your visitors.
  • Monitor site performance: Use Google Analytics to track how your site is performing and make improvements as needed.

Conclusion: Design a Website for Free and Watch Your Online Presence Grow

Creating a website for free is entirely possible with the right tools and a little creativity. By choosing a free website builder, customizing your design, adding valuable content, optimizing for SEO, and maintaining your site, you can build an impressive online presence without spending a dime.

Ready to take your website to the next level? Whether you’re looking to upgrade your free website or need help with advanced design and features, House of Designers is here to assist. Contact us today to discuss how we can create a professional website that truly reflects your brand.

 

HOD Agency

Author HOD Agency

More posts by HOD Agency
Coming Soon